What is the difference between From Home Capm Project Management vs From Home PMP Project Management?

AspectFrom Home Capm Project ManagementFrom Home PMP Project Management
CertificationsCAPM (Certified Associate in Project Management)PMP (Project Management Professional)
Work EnvironmentRemote, flexible, entry to mid-level rolesRemote, senior roles, more responsibility
Industry UsageEntry-level project coordination, support rolesLeadership, managing complex projects
Common Search IntentEntry-level project management jobs from homeAdvanced project management roles from home

While both certifications are valuable, CAPM is suited for those starting in project management, focusing on foundational skills. PMP is more advanced, requiring experience and demonstrating leadership in managing projects. The roles differ in responsibility level, with CAPM roles being more support-oriented and PMP roles involving direct project leadership.

Job description

Description:

Hybrid 3 on in Raleigh, NC

Our client seeks a Senior Project Manager to lead multiple utility power projects across distribution and transmission. The role will manage scope, schedule, cost, risk, and stakeholder communications while applying Agile project management practices where appropriate. The position requires advanced data management skills in Excel and Access to interpret complex project documents and support decision making.

Due to client requirements, applicants must be willing and able to work on a w2 basis. For our w2 consultants, we offer a great benefits package that includes Medical, Dental, and Vision benefits, 401k with company matching, and life insurance.

Rate: $63.00 to $73.00/hr. w2

Responsibilities:
  • Lead multiple projects through full lifecycle with adherence to the Project Management Center of Excellence standards.
  • Develop and manage project plans, schedules, budgets, and cost controls with proficiency in scheduling and reporting tools.
  • Identify, analyze, and mitigate project risks while ensuring compliance with utility safety and regulatory requirements.
  • Coordinate cross-functional teams and vendors, enabling strong collaboration across organizational levels up to senior leadership.
  • Apply Agile project management practices where appropriate to drive delivery and transparency.
  • Prepare and deliver clear written and oral communications, including status reporting and executive updates.
  • Leverage advanced Excel and Access to manage data, build pivot tables and VLOOKUPs, and interpret complex documentation.
  • Support construction management interfaces and oversee project execution in distribution and transmission environments.
Experience Requirements:
  • 6 to 9 years of project management experience, preferably within the utility industry.
  • Agile project management experience preferred.
  • Intermediate to advanced Microsoft Excel, including pivot tables and VLOOKUPs.
  • Advanced data management experience in Excel and Access.
  • Demonstrated decision making, critical thinking, problem solving, and risk management.
  • Working knowledge to proficiency in scheduling and cost controls.
  • Strong written and oral communication skills and cross-organizational collaboration.
  • Experience interacting with stakeholders from individual contributors to executive management.
Education Requirements:
  • Bachelor’s degree required.
  • Preferred: Master’s in business, project management, or equivalent.
  • Preferred certifications: PMP or CAPM, Utility Technical Certifications/Training, CMII/Construction Certifications, or Professional Engineer License.
